## Branching
The `master` branch is the primary development branch and the target for all pull requests. It is **unstable** and may contain breaking
changes or unresolved bugs. For production deployments and forks, always use the latest `release-x.y.z` branch. Do not base production work
or long-lived forks on `master`.
Release branches are created at the start of a beta cycle and are kept up to date with each published release. Maintainers will cherry-pick
selected changes into release branches as needed for backports. These branches are reused for subsequent patch releases.
